What Does an Accident Injury Compensation Lawyer Do?
Many individuals question if they truly need a lawyer for their accident claim. While individuals can represent themselves, insurance provider are massive corporations with groups of adjusters and attorneys committed to decreasing payouts. An accident injury settlement lawyer functions as a supporter for the victim, leveling the playing field.

Key obligations of an injury lawyer consist of:



Investigating the Accident: Gathering cops reports, surveillance video footage, and witness statements to develop liability.

Determining Damages: Accurately examining both economic losses (medical costs, property damage, lost earnings) and non-economic losses (pain and suffering, emotional distress).

Dealing with Communication: Managing all correspondence and settlements with insurance companies so the victim can concentrate on healing.

Litigation Support: Filing a suit and representing the client in court if a fair settlement can not be reached during settlements.
